In safety-conscious Fed, assuming it's a real collision and not just a bump, the runner is out for interference (illegal contact), but not for failure to slide. No rule requires a runner to slide. Sliding is just one option to avoid illegal contact. In real baseball, collisions like the one you describe are simply part of the game. The runner is safe.
